[ad_1]
TL;DR: Home Assistant OS 12 añade soporte para placas Raspberry Pi 5 y ODROID-M1S, con el kernel de Linux actualizado a 6.6. Además, las copias de seguridad se han vuelto más rápidas y los complementos ahora pueden indicar cuándo no actualizarse automáticamente.
Frambuesa Pi 5
¡Con el lanzamiento de Home Assistant OS 12, anunciamos oficialmente la compatibilidad con Raspberry Pi 5! Muchos usuarios del sistema operativo Home Assistant han estado probando exhaustivamente las versiones preliminares durante los últimos meses y, después de los problemas iniciales con el mecanismo de actualización específico de Raspberry Pi 5, las cosas están estables y sólidas hoy. Dado que un tercio de todos los usuarios de Home Assistant utilizan actualmente una placa Raspberry Pi como sistema Home Assistant dedicado, ¡estamos seguros de que este soporte hará muy felices a muchos usuarios!
En comparación con otras placas Raspberry Pi, HAOS no utiliza U-Boot como gestor de arranque adicional. En cambio, la función «Tryboot» integrada de Raspberry Pi se utiliza para volver automáticamente a una versión anterior en caso de un error de actualización. La integración de este nuevo mecanismo de actualización requirió un período de prueba más largo.
En nuestras pruebas, la mayor velocidad de reloj de la CPU de la Raspberry Pi 5 (hasta 2,4 GHz) hace que Home Assistant se sienta notablemente más rápido en comparación con las placas Raspberry Pi anteriores. Además, puede agregar almacenamiento rápido, confiable y asequible a su Raspberry Pi con un Raspberry Pi HAT que ofrece soporte NVMe SSD. Recomendamos usar una tarjeta SD como medio de arranque y usar la función de disco para mover la mayor parte de la instalación de Home Assistant a NVMe. Esto es fácil de configurar y garantiza un inicio confiable.
ODROID-M1S
La Raspberry Pi 5 no es la única placa nueva compatible con esta versión. Nos complace anunciar que la familia de dispositivos ODROID compatibles del fabricante coreano Hardkernel ha crecido gracias a una contribución comunitaria de Tim Lunn (darkxst), quien implementó el soporte de placa para el ODROID-M1S. El ODROID-M1S es el último ordenador de placa única de Hardkernel, similar al ODROID-M1 ya compatible añadido en Home Assistant OS 10. Esta nueva placa ofrece un factor de forma más delgado, 4 u 8 GB de RAM integrada y almacenamiento eMMC de 64 GB integrado. El sistema operativo Home Assistant se puede iniciar desde una tarjeta SD o el sistema se puede actualizar a la tarjeta eMMC mediante el procedimiento descrito en la documentación. Aunque la placa también tiene una ranura NVMe para una unidad de estado sólido, no es compatible como dispositivo de arranque. Sin embargo, al igual que la Raspberry Pi 5, todavía se puede utilizar como medio de almacenamiento de datos.
Al igual que su hermano mayor, el ODROID-M1S funciona con un ARM Cortex-A55 de cuatro núcleos, pero mientras que el ODROID-M1 tiene un SoC Rockchip RK3568 (un poco) más robusto, esta placa está equipada con el RK3566. Algunos de nuestros lectores más curiosos pueden notar que este es el mismo procesador que se usa en nuestro Home Assistant Green. Aunque existen algunas similitudes entre estas dos placas, Home Assistant Green te brinda una experiencia perfecta y lista para usar para que puedas configurar tu hogar inteligente en minutos. Pero Home Assistant también se trata de libertad de elección. Entonces, si estás buscando un enfoque más DIY, ODROID-M1S podría ser la opción correcta para ti.
linux 6.6
¡Home Assistant OS 12 ahora viene con el kernel de Linux 6.6! Esta es una buena noticia para aquellos que desean ejecutar Home Assistant en hardware más nuevo que no era compatible con el kernel 6.1 anterior. Esta actualización de versión también nos permite ampliar la lista de tarjetas Wi-Fi y Bluetooth compatibles, incluidas las que puede encontrar en las nuevas Mini PC, una plataforma popular para Home Assistant OS. Aquellos que ejecutan sus instalaciones en una Raspberry Pi (incluido el CM4 en Home Assistant Yellow) pueden notar que la versión de su kernel aún comienza en 6.1. Esto se debe a que no utilizamos el kernel ascendente, sino el kernel descendente, que es administrado por los desarrolladores de Raspberry Pi. Pero este kernel también se ha actualizado a la última versión estable, que con suerte solucionará algunos errores esporádicos.
Home Assistant OS sigue con los kernels LTS (Long Term Support), que normalmente se lanzan una vez al año, al igual que Buildroot, el sistema base que utilizamos para Home Assistant OS. Esta vez vamos un poco adelantados ya que la actualización del kernel generalmente se realiza junto con la actualización de la versión buildroot. Pero no se preocupe, la actualización de Buildroot también llegará pronto y esperamos que se incluya en una de las próximas versiones menores del sistema operativo Home Assistant en las próximas semanas. ¡Esto completa la limpieza de primavera de este año del sistema operativo Home Assistant y podemos volver a centrarnos en nuevas funciones y mejoras!
Copias de seguridad más rápidas
La función de copia de seguridad integrada de Home Assistant Supervisor y Core se ha vuelto mucho más rápida. Gracias a las contribuciones de bdraco, la función de respaldo pudo lograr velocidades de compresión más rápidas gracias a una biblioteca llamada isal, que proporciona funciones optimizadas de bajo nivel para compresión y descompresión. Más importante aún, la función de copia de seguridad ahora evita copias intermedias y, por lo tanto, funciona más rápido, especialmente en medios de almacenamiento más lentos. Si anteriormente utilizó copias de seguridad sin comprimir porque la copia de seguridad era demasiado lenta para usted, ¡ahora es el momento de probar las copias de seguridad comprimidas nuevamente! 😀
La función de copia de seguridad para los usuarios del sistema operativo Home Assistant es parte de Supervisor. Habrás recibido las mejoras gradualmente a lo largo de las últimas semanas de lanzamientos. Al momento de escribir este artículo, su instalación debería estar ejecutándose en Home Assistant Supervisor 2024.02.0 con todas estas mejoras integradas.
Actualizaciones automáticas de complementos más seguras
Por último, pero no menos importante, Supervisor tiene un indicador de actualización automática para complementos. Sin embargo, dependiendo de la naturaleza de la actualización de un complemento, la nueva versión puede requerir la intervención del usuario o contener cambios importantes. Los desarrolladores de complementos ahora tienen la opción de impedir las actualizaciones automáticas de dichas versiones. Los usuarios de la función de actualización automática pueden ver una notificación de actualización aunque las actualizaciones automáticas estén habilitadas. Esto significa que el autor del complemento ha decidido que esta actualización en particular no debe actualizarse automáticamente, sino que el usuario debe aprobarla manualmente.
Nota: Generalmente no recomendamos actualizaciones automáticas para complementos, ya que incluso las actualizaciones seguras pueden afectar el funcionamiento normal. Por ejemplo, durante la actualización automática de un complemento como Z-Wave JS, sus dispositivos Z-Wave inesperadamente dejarían de estar disponibles durante un corto período de tiempo. El mejor enfoque para este tipo de complementos es reservar algo de tiempo de vez en cuando para mantener su sistema Home Assistant y actualizar sus complementos en lotes.
[ad_2]